Analysis

The most recent figure for hicp - wine in Latvia is 1.4, measured in 2025.

The figure is down 68.2% on the previous year and up 163.6% over ten years.

Over the whole period, hicp - wine in Latvia peaked at 9.1 in 2023 and was at its lowest, -2.2, in 2015.

Latvia ranks 16th of 31 countries on this measure, in the middle of the range.

The series is highly variable year to year, so single readings are best treated with caution.

HICP - Wine in Latvia, year by year

Annual values for HICP - Wine (Annual average rate of change, Eurostat) in Latvia, 1997 to 2025.
Year Value Change
1997 1.6
1998 4 +150.0%
1999 6.1 +52.5%
2000 3.7 -39.3%
2001 1.1 -70.3%
2002 1.5 +36.4%
2003 1.2 -20.0%
2004 1.3 +8.3%
2005 1 -23.1%
2006 6.2 +520.0%
2007 6.7 +8.1%
2008 8.3 +23.9%
2009 9 +8.4%
2010 1.2 -86.7%
2011 1.1 -8.3%
2012 0.3 -72.7%
2013 3.5 +1066.7%
2014 2 -42.9%
2015 -2.2 -210.0%
2016 3 -236.4%
2017 0.1 -96.7%
2018 3.7 +3600.0%
2019 1.5 -59.5%
2020 -0.6 -140.0%
2021 0.4 -166.7%
2022 5.3 +1225.0%
2023 9.1 +71.7%
2024 4.4 -51.6%
2025 1.4 -68.2%
